Evidentiary hearing and closing statement of Alfred Jodl at the Nuremberg Trials

Evidentiary hearing and closing statement of Alfred Jodl at the Nuremberg Trials - Closing statement presented by Alfred Jodl before the Nuremberg Tribunal, including his claim that he himself, and the German Army, had only done their duty; - Transcript of questions and answers from an interview with Dr. G.M. Gilbert, the prison psychologist, concerning the evidentiary hearing.
